  • What is Electromagnetic Hypersensitivity?

    Human beings have no specific sensory organ or similar known for detecting artificially generated electromagnetic fields (EMFs) surrounding us. We distinguish between low-frequency fields (LF-EMFs, such as those occurring in household and railway electricity) and high-frequency electromagnetic fields (HF-EMFs), which, for example, are caused by cell towers, cell phone radiation, or Wi-Fi. At higher intensities, HF-EMFs have the property of warming tissue. Current exposure limits are based on the assumption that EMFs can only have biological effects if enough energy is transmitted to quickly raise tissue temperature by at least 1°C (“thermal effects”). The current limits are designed to protect against excessive heating.

    However, these fields can also have various effects on cells and living organisms well below exposure limits (“non-thermal effects“). Studies demonstrate different approaches to biological health effects at molecular, cellular, and organ levels. EMFs can interfere with biological processes even at low, everyday intensities, which can slowly and gradually burden organisms. Some people can compensate for this better than others. In people who are less able to compensate, this can lead to hypersensitivity to these fields and radiation. After hypersensitization, organisms respond to EMFs even at very low intensities.   • Definition of Electrohypersensitivity and Idiopathic Environmental Intolerance Attributed to EMF

    Even the terms for EHS vary greatly. The World Health Organization (WHO) uses the term IEI-EMF, which refers to the symptoms of patients who attribute their complaints to EMF. In this context, it is not determined whether the connection is due to causality (a real cause-effect relationship), misattribution (the symptoms actually come from something else), or a nocebo effect (negative expectation). This doubt that the connection, often painstakingly determined by those affected, is real, often leads to the affected individuals not being taken seriously.

    We refer to EHS as the causal reaction with symptoms to EMFs, whether it occurs consciously or unconsciously (i.e., without having recognized the connection to EMFs). We assume that the majority of patients with IEI-EMF are truly suffering from EMF, and that, in addition, a significant number of patients do have EHS symptoms but have not yet recognized the connection to EMF.   • Symptoms and Occurrence of EHS

    Symptoms of EHS and IEI-EMF can include: sleep disturbance, difficulty falling asleep, headache, fatigue (usually after staying in city centres or other areas with high levels of mobile phone exposure), dizziness, nausea, pain in muscles or joints and neuralgia, tense muscles, tinnitus, ear pain, palpitations, heart disease, cardiac arrhythmias, extreme fatigue, susceptibility to infections, and neurological deficits (“brain fog”) with difficulty in concentrating, finding words and memorising, AD(H)D, depression, as well as sudden muscle weakness or epilepsy. Effects on blood sugar have also been observed, see Bevington [7], Havas [10], Stein & Udasin [24].

    Various studies (see ANSES [1], BfS [38]) show that a growing number of people (currently about 1% – 5% of the population) suffer from IEI-EMF. Reliable figures on the incidence of EHS are not available.   • Course and typical triggers

    People affected by EHS often experience a progressive course with increasingly severe symptoms. While the onset of symptoms was initially very delayed after the start of exposure, so that a connection was usually not suspected, this latency period often becomes shorter. On the other hand, symptoms no longer disappear with the end of exposure but continue for hours or days [24]. It also happens that mild EHS disappears with de-exposure [27].

    EHS usually only occurs later in life. Havas [10] identifies five possible precursors of EHS, of which at least one applies to EHS sufferers:

    1. physical trauma of the central nervous system (injuries of the back or head, brain concussion, etc.),
    2. exposure to toxic substances (e.g., mould, heavy metals),
    3. infections (e.g., Epstein-Barr virus, Lyme disease),
    4. acute or prolonged exposure to electromagnetic fields,
    5. impaired (overactive or underactive) immune system.

    In severe cases of EHS, there is a risk of developing (chronic) autonomic exhaustion, a permanently overexcited autonomic nervous system with an inability to regenerate, as well as neurodegenerative diseases and metabolic failure. They often result in incapacity to work. According to the Bevington Review [7], approximately 0.6% of the population are currently incapable to work due to EHS/IEI-EMF.

  • Diagnosis

    A diagnosis is made based on a detailed environmental medical history (and complaints). So far, there are no specific diagnostics. However, ICD-10 codes Z57 or Z58 can be used for EHS.

    Symptoms are very individual, as described above. For example, if heart rhythm disturbances occur under EMF exposure, a continuous ECG with a recording of the radiation exposure is indicated. If a patient is severely exhausted, mitochondrial status as well as oxidative and nitrosative stress should be determined. If sweating occurs, hormone status and neurotransmitters are examined.

    A correlation between EMF exposure and the symptoms should always be established, with the timing correlation being individual; that is, symptoms may appear with a delay and then decrease.

    The situation is multifactorial – with the same radiation exposure, an individual’s symptoms can vary in intensity. This means that the same person can react differently and with different symptoms to the same radiation, depending on his/her current individual condition and on external influences (e.g., lack of sleep, stress, flu-like infection, exhaustion, blood sugar levels before/after meals, etc.).

    An important criterion is that the symptoms decrease in low-exposure environments, while taking into account the individual and multifactorial delay time (see above).

    The laboratory parameters are primarily used to clarify at which level the damage or influences occur. Accordingly, appropriate therapeutic measures can be initiated.

    There are attempts to define biological markers of EHS (see Belpomme et al. [3], Belpomme et al. [4], De Luca et al. [9], Leszczynski [14]), but due to the various combinations of damage mechanisms, they are likely only applicable to a portion of those with EHS. Abnormalities in antioxidant potential are currently the most promising candidates. However, documented changes in the conduction of certain brain regions through functional magnetic resonance imaging also exist, see Heuser and Heuser [11], Stein and Udasin [24].

Legal Cases

#EHS #Austria #Winning #2007
The court in Hague ruled that the employee is unfit for work. The complaints – physical and psychological – are confirmed by many doctors and other experts. None of the experts dismissed adverse effects of sensitivity to electromagnetic radiation as impossible.

#EHS #France #Winning #2015
French court awards woman disability grant for ‘allergy to gadgets’. Court recognises that Marine Richard, 39, suffers from electromagnetic hypersensitivity to everyday devices such as mobile phones. Ms. Richard lives in the mountains of south-west France, in a renovated barn with no electricity, and drinks water from the well. A Toulouse court has ruled that she is entitled to a disability allowance of around 800 euros ($912) a month for three years.
